A warm, seamless vibe is achieved for this master suite which favours plenty of sunshine and pleasing connections between spaces

Designed by Ben Hudson Architects

From the architect:

The layout is designed to achieve a seamless flow between the ensuite, bedroom and robe area – creating a cohesive and harmonious space. 

The design revolves around the owner's desire for a tranquil retreat that combines comfort, functionality and natural elements. 


Custom timber veneered joinery plays a pivotal role in achieving this integration, providing a warm and inviting aesthetic that unifies the three areas.

A primary challenge was maintaining privacy for the occupants while still enjoying natural light and the breathtaking mountain views. 

High level windows are strategically positioned to frame long views to the alpine environment, with the bedhead/robe joinery designed to create a subtle separation of the spaces – without obstructing views.
